Ingredients
Scale
- 4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ts (about 1.5 lbs)
- 3 cloves fresh garlic, minced
- 8 oz cream cheese
- 2 cups low-sodium chicken broth
- 8 oz spaghetti
- 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
- 2 tsp Italian seasoning
- 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
Instructions
- Place chicken breasts in the bottom of the crockpot and season with salt, pepper, and Italian seasoning.
- Add minced garlic and diced tomatoes on top of the chicken. Pour in chicken broth until just submerged.
- Place cream cheese on top without stirring.
- Cover and cook on low for 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ours until chicken is tender.
- About 20 minutes before serving, cook spaghetti according to package instructions until al dente; drain.
- Shred the cooked chicken in the crockpot using two forks and fold in the cooked spaghetti until coated in sauce.
- Serve hot with grated Parmesan cheese on top.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 6–8 hours
- Category: Main
- Method: Slow Cooking
